Introduction to Resale Value Factors

Resale value depends on various factors including brand reputation, product performance, market demand, and technological relevance. Understanding these factors helps in evaluating the potential return on investment when upgrading or selling hardware.

Top Resale-Gaming Graphics Cards

Leading graphics cards such as the NVIDIA GeForce RTX 4090 and AMD Radeon RX 7900 XT are highly sought after in the resale market. Their performance and brand reputation significantly influence their resale value.

Market Demand and Performance

  • High gaming performance
  • Compatibility with latest technologies
  • Limited supply and high demand
  • Brand loyalty

These factors help maintain higher resale prices, especially when the cards are in excellent condition and come with original packaging.
